PFE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

2,818 of the 8,279 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pfizer (PFE)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$91.7B — down 13% from $106B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 234 funds closed out of PFE and 154 opened new positions — a net loss of 80 holders — while 1,207 trimmed existing stakes and 1,159 added.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$822M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$578M.
